The Cottage and Carriage Barn


Horse and Carriage in front of cottage.  From Alameda County Illustrated, Oakland Tribune, 1898.


The sitting room or "turret" of the cottage, and the main house.
 


The Cottage
 


The Carriage Barn in 1984.  The shed on the right side of the building was for horse stalls, and it no longer there, although its foundation can still be seen.  The coachmen and stable hands lived upstairs in the Carriage Barn.
